Emission Monitoring Sensors Market Outlook: Growth Drivers, Trends, and Technology Evolution
As per MRFR analysis, the Emission Monitoring Sensors market is gaining strong momentum due to tightening emission regulations, increasing vehicle production, and growing focus on environmental sustainability. Emission monitoring sensors play a vital role in measuring and controlling exhaust gases, ensuring vehicles comply with regulatory standards while maintaining optimal engine performance and fuel efficiency.
Market Growth Overview
The global market for emission monitoring sensors is experiencing consistent growth as governments across regions enforce stricter emission norms. Regulations aimed at reducing carbon emissions and harmful pollutants have made the integration of advanced exhaust and emission sensors mandatory in modern vehicles. This has resulted in widespread adoption across passenger cars, commercial vehicles, and off-highway vehicles.
Another factor supporting market growth is the expansion of the automotive aftermarket. As vehicles age, emission sensors such as oxygen sensors, NOx sensors, and particulate matter sensors require periodic replacement to maintain performance and regulatory compliance. Increasing vehicle longevity and rising awareness about emission testing are driving steady demand in the replacement segment.
Key Market Drivers
One of the most significant drivers of the emission monitoring sensors market is the global push toward cleaner mobility. Governments and environmental agencies are setting aggressive targets to reduce air pollution, compelling automotive manufacturers to adopt advanced sensor technologies. These sensors enable precise monitoring of exhaust gases, helping engines operate within permissible emission limits.
Technological advancement in engine management systems is another major driver. Modern vehicles rely heavily on real-time data from emission sensors to optimize combustion, improve fuel efficiency, and reduce engine wear. Integration with electronic control units (ECUs) allows continuous monitoring and automatic adjustments, enhancing overall vehicle performance.
The rise in vehicle production, particularly in emerging economies, also contributes to market expansion. Growing urbanization, rising disposable incomes, and increasing demand for personal mobility are fueling automotive sales, which directly boosts the demand for emission monitoring sensors.
Emerging Trends in Emission Monitoring Sensors
A key trend shaping the market is the development of advanced sensor technologies with higher accuracy and durability. Manufacturers are focusing on sensors capable of operating under extreme temperatures and harsh exhaust conditions while delivering precise measurements. Long-life sensors with reduced maintenance requirements are gaining popularity among OEMs and fleet operators.
Another notable trend is the increasing adoption of smart and connected sensors. These sensors provide real-time diagnostics and predictive maintenance insights, enabling early detection of sensor failure or emission system issues. This trend aligns with the broader shift toward connected vehicles and intelligent automotive systems.
The transition toward hybrid and electric vehicles is also influencing market dynamics. While fully electric vehicles produce no exhaust emissions, hybrid vehicles still require emission monitoring systems. Additionally, sensor technologies developed for traditional vehicles are being adapted for new applications such as battery thermal management and energy efficiency monitoring.

FAQs
1. What are emission monitoring sensors used for?
Emission monitoring sensors measure exhaust gases such as oxygen, nitrogen oxides, and particulate matter to ensure vehicles meet emission standards and operate efficiently.
2. Which vehicles require emission monitoring sensors?
Passenger cars, commercial vehicles, and hybrid vehicles require emission monitoring sensors to comply with environmental regulations.
3. How often do emission sensors need replacement?
Replacement intervals vary based on sensor type and driving conditions, but most sensors last several years before performance degradation occurs.
